520    Compelling and evocative, Of Passionate Curves and 
       Desirable Cadences reveals the vital cultural 
       interconnections at the heart of a rain-forest Amerindian 
       society. The Waiwai, who live in the remote interior of 
       Guyana and in neighboring Brazil, follow a customary 
       subsistence lifestyle built around swidden agriculture and
       hunting.
